Core i5-13500 vs Xeon Gold 6254 comparison
Our benchmark analysis concludes that the Xeon Gold 6254 performs better than the Core i5-13500. Despite this, the Core i5-13500 has the advantage in our gaming benchmark.
With info from our database, we find that the Core i5-13500 has slightly more cores with 14 cores whereas the Xeon Gold 6254 has 12 cores. It also has more threads than the Xeon Gold 6254. These CPUs have different clock speeds. Indeed, the Xeon Gold 6254 has a slightly higher clock speed compared to the Core i5-13500. Despite this, the Core i5-13500 has a slightly higher turbo speed.
Most CPUs have more threads than cores. This technology, colloquially called hyperthreading, improves performance by splitting a core into multiple virtual ones. This provides more efficient utilisation of a core. Indeed, the Core i5-13500 has more threads than cores. Each physical core is split into multiple threads.
